NMR Refinement
MethodDetailsSoftware
Distance geometry/simulated annealingStructures determined from 2402 restraints (1883 NOE restraints, 159 dihedral, 100 distance restraints from hydrogen bonds and 240 Alpha and Beta 13C chemical shifts).X-PLOR
NMR Ensemble Information
Conformer Selection CriteriaLow energies and violations not larger than 0.3A for NOEs and 5 degrees for torsional restraints
